Kannada-English dictionary
Source: Alar: Kannada-English corpusGōṇumāṟi (ಗೋಣುಮಾಱಿ):—[noun] a man who has the obligation to fight for his master at the risk of his life; a soldier.
Kannada is a Dravidian language (as opposed to the Indo-European language family) mainly spoken in the southwestern region of India.
